Electrical Upgrade Service in Provo, UT
Electrical upgrade services encompass a range of projects designed to improve the safety, capacity, and reliability of a property's electrical system. This includes replacing outdated wiring, installing new circuit breakers, upgrading panels to support modern appliances and technology, and adding additional outlets or circuits to meet increased power demands. Homeowners often seek these upgrades when remodeling, planning to install high-energy appliances, or addressing issues like frequent circuit trips or flickering lights, ensuring their electrical system can handle current and future needs efficiently.
Before requesting an electrical upgrade, property owners should consider the scope of their project and any specific electrical requirements. Understanding the existing system’s capacity and any code compliance standards is important for planning purposes. It’s also helpful to identify the appliances or devices that will be added or upgraded, so the electrical system can be properly sized. Consulting with a professional can clarify the necessary work to support safety and functionality, making the upgrade process smoother and aligned with local regulations.

Common Electrical Upgrade Service Jobs
Electrical panel upgrades - enhance capacity to support additional appliances and modern electronics.
Wiring replacements - update outdated or damaged wiring for improved safety and reliability.
Lighting upgrades - install energy-efficient lighting solutions to reduce energy consumption.
Receptacle and switch installations - add or replace outlets and switches for convenience and safety.
Whole-house rewiring - overhaul electrical systems to meet current safety standards and household needs.
Generator connections - prepare homes for backup power systems to ensure continuous operation.
Electrical Upgrade Service Questions
What are signs that an electrical upgrade might be needed? Signs include frequent circuit breaker trips, outdated wiring, or increased power demands from new appliances.
What types of electrical upgrades are common for homes? Common upgrades include panel replacements, wiring updates, and adding dedicated circuits for appliances or HVAC systems.
Is an electrical upgrade necessary when renovating a home? Yes, upgrades ensure the electrical system meets new load requirements and complies with current safety standards.
What should property owners consider before upgrading electrical systems? Consider the current electrical load, the age of existing wiring, and future power needs to plan an appropriate upgrade.
